CodeHerald provides a new way to keep track of your code review queue, grouped by your next action needed.

When would you use CodeHerald?

  • You work in a team that does code reviews.
  • Your team receives ad-hoc code review requests via multiple channels: DMs, emails, bookmarks of filtered lists.
  • Your team sometimes loses track of small pull requests, delaying them days.
  • Your team find ad-hoc code review requests distracting, but cannot put a finger on why.
  • Your team tried different strategies to improve code review process, and none of them felt right.

If any of the above is true, CodeHerald will help you.

What can CodeHerald do for you?

CodeHerald groups pull requests by next action: must review, needs an update, can be merged. It allows you to replace slack, emails, filters, and browser bookmarks with one single page that you can open at a glance and decide which PR to tackle next.

DocDigitizer features and specs

  • Accuracy
    DocDigitizer is known for its high accuracy in data extraction and processing, which reduces errors and improves data validity.
  • Ease of Use
    The platform has a user-friendly interface, making it easy for users to navigate and operate without extensive training.
  • Automation Capabilities
    DocDigitizer offers robust automation features that streamline document processing, thus saving time and reducing manual efforts.
  • Integration
    The software can be integrated with various systems and workflows, enhancing its utility and allowing for seamless operations across platforms.
  • Scalability
    DocDigitizer is scalable, making it suitable for businesses of various sizes from small enterprises to large corporations.

Possible disadvantages of DocDigitizer

  • Cost
    The pricing of DocDigitizer may be a barrier for small businesses or individual users with limited budgets.
  • Customization Limitations
    While it has many features, some users may find its customization capabilities restrictive for specific use cases.
  • Dependency on High Quality Scans
    The accuracy and efficiency of the platform can be dependent on the quality of document scans, necessitating good quality input.
  • Limited Offline Functionality
    DocDigitizer primarily requires an internet connection to function effectively, which could be a drawback in environments with poor connectivity.
